Output 5b3c31d3cc13c83b119466f1e29b88b9df9e6625eea9d3b4fa02fc25c4462a8f:0

value
1000291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3df8b64457b8cfdb9c67bf63bc792bc89c22714c OP_EQUAL
address
37Lh64FBKvw2FoGjp7rEDXfNu9ScbFX5zW
transaction
5b3c31d3cc13c83b119466f1e29b88b9df9e6625eea9d3b4fa02fc25c4462a8f
spent
true